An interesting article by Terry Mattingly about two matters: the reluctance of some journalists, usually liberal-leaning, to emphasize or even include the religious angle to stories about Islamic terrorism, and the disparity of interest among journalists and news outlets in their reporting on terrorist attacks according to where those attacks take place. Attacks in the streets of England receive a great deal of on-going coverage. Attacks on Christian churches in Egypt, not so much.
